Sorts Of Veterinarian Surgeries



When a pet dog requires surgical treatment, understanding the different types of vet surgeries can assist family pet proprietors make notified decisions. Vet surgical procedures can be extensively categorized into three main kinds: elective, immediate, and emergency surgical procedures. Elective surgeries, such as spaying or neutering, are prepared procedures that are not quickly life-threatening. Immediate surgical procedures, like those for foreign body removal, should be performed soon yet are not dangerous in the minute. Emergency surgical procedures, such as those resolving extreme injury or inner blood loss, are essential and require immediate attention.Additionally, surgical treatments can differ in intricacy, varying from minimally invasive laparoscopic treatments to extra extensive open surgeries. Each kind of surgical treatment brings its own dangers and recuperation processes. Understanding these categories allows pet dog owners to take part in purposeful discussions with veterinarians, leading to much better end results for their precious pets.

Pre-Surgery List Fundamentals



Ensuring a smooth medical experience for a family pet requires careful preparation and attention to information. A pre-surgery list is important for pet dog proprietors to comply with. Initially, validating the set up surgery day and time is essential. Proprietors should also validate that their pet dog has actually fasted according to the veterinarian's instructions, typically for 8-12 hours prior to surgery. Collecting necessary medical records, including inoculation history, is essential for the vet's evaluation. It is also recommended to prepare a comfy area in the house for the pet's recovery after surgery. Finally, owners should have a prepare for transport to and from the vet clinic, ensuring that the family pet is safe and secure and comfortable throughout the journey. Following these steps can greatly improve the medical experience.

Anesthetic and Pain Monitoring



Reliable anesthetic and pain monitoring are essential elements of veterinary surgery, making certain that family pets remain comfortable and safe throughout the procedure. Vets assess each family pet's individual demands, considering aspects such as age, weight, wellness status, and the kind of surgical procedure being performed.Anesthesia methods commonly include a mix of pre-anesthetic medications, induction representatives, and inhalant anesthetics, enabling specific control over the animal's degree of consciousness. Surveillance during surgery is critical; veterinarians continuously observe essential signs to address any potential difficulties promptly.Pain management approaches may entail opioids, non-steroidal anti-inflammatory medicines (NSAIDs), and regional anesthetics, customized to the animal's details scenario. This diverse approach aids lessen discomfort and promotes a smoother medical experience. By prioritizing reliable anesthesia and discomfort administration, veterinary specialists improve the general well-being of family pets undertaking operations, guaranteeing they obtain the highest requirement of treatment.

Recognizing Complications After Surgery



Exactly how can family pet owners identify problems see here after surgical treatment? Awareness of specific indications is essential for making certain the wellness of animals throughout healing. Common indications consist of extreme swelling, soreness, or discharge at the medical website, which may indicate infection. Furthermore, relentless discomfort, shown by whimpering or unwillingness to relocate, need to motivate instant focus. Adjustments in cravings or water consumption can likewise show difficulties; a decline in these actions might signify pain or distress.Moreover, animal owners need to check their pets for any unusual behavior, such as sleepiness or difficulty breathing, as these can be indicators of serious problems. Vomiting or looseness of the bowels following surgical treatment may require immediate vet evaluation. Identifying these problems early can considerably influence a pet's healing process, highlighting the importance of alertness and timely communication with a vet for any worrying symptoms.
